The Regulatory Carousel: Nearing a Stop?

Paul Grewal, the sharp legal mind steering Coinbase’s ship, has offered an encouraging glimpse into the bill’s journey. He indicates that the legislation is “moving toward” a markup hearing within the influential Senate Banking Committee. For those unfamiliar with the legislative labyrinth, a markup hearing is a pivotal moment – it’s where bills get debated, amended, and ultimately, approved for a full Senate vote. Think of it as the dress rehearsal before the big show.

Breaking the Stalemate: The Stablecoin Showdown

One of the thorniest issues that has repeatedly derailed progress on Capitol Hill has been the contentious debate surrounding stablecoin yield. This isn’t just about technicalities; it strikes at the heart of how decentralized finance (DeFi) operates. Should stablecoin issuers and platforms be allowed to offer returns or other incentives to users? This question has divided lawmakers, creating a legislative logjam that has frustrated the crypto community and innovators alike.

However, Grewal’s insights suggest that the political needle might finally be moving. He confidently stated that a deal on these core elements seems to be “very close.” This isn’t just wishful thinking; it implies that the relentless back-and-forth between Senators and industry stakeholders is beginning to bear fruit, successfully navigating the disagreements that have historically plagued prior legislative attempts.
